'Corrections in the 21st Century' Symposium

Prison officials and experts will speak about the corrections system and changes in the penal programs and policies that have occurred during the past 10 years at Holy Family University-Newtown as part of "Corrections in the 21st Century."

The event, sponsored by the university's graduate criminal justice program, is a symposium highlighting changes in the state and municipal penal system.

The symposium will be held at Holy Family University-Newtown, One Campus Drive (off the Route 332 bypass) in Newtown. The program is open to the community and is free of charge. Lunch will be provided.

Presenters include:

  • Louis Giorla, Commissioner of the Philadelphia Prison System
  • Michele Farrell, Warden of the Philadelphia Prison System House of Correction
  • John F. Corr, Deputy Director for the Bucks County Youth Center Program
  • Carlton Payne. PhD, Chief Psychologist for the Philadelphia Prison System

The Newtown location of Holy Family College is located on 79 acres of beautiful farmland. This location contains an administrative service area, faculty offices, the Center for Graduate Programs in Counseling Psychology, ten classrooms and laboratories including two mixed-use labs, a science lab, a nursing lab, the Learning Resource Center, chapel, student services office, and a commons dining area.
